2012 MDL to KGS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the MDL to KGS ex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on May 1, valuing the pair at 4.0147.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on August 30, dropping to 3.5700.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 0.4448 KGS.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 3.9597 to the December average rate of 3.8930, the exchange rate registered a net change of -1.68%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 4.0147 was down 2.13% compared to the 2011 peak of 4.1020,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
